AMC keeps upping the number of theaters showing “Endgame” around the clock
Earlier this week, pre release, AMC said four theaters in the chain would stay open all through the night this weekend, based on presale demand. Now that’s up to 17. From the LATimes https://t.co/jlLao6wqy0 https://twitter.com/latimes/status/1122410119671820288?s=17
